Tummy Tuck or Laser treatments for loose skin above belly button? (Photos)

I had a mini tuck in 2021 and it looked great at the time.  But now at 55 in 2026, I see loose skin above my belly button and I am well aware a full tummy would have addressed this unforeseen issue.  I have reached out to my plastic surgeon and he said it would be able to do a full tummy tuck with a couple verticle scars.  However, I also reached out to another plastic surgeon and she suggested a) Tightsculpt, Endotight, PDO Threads for $10,200.  And another option: J-Plasma, Vaser, Tightsculpt under local for $11,350.  I saw this before and after (on Google search) on Morpheus laser.  But I'm hearing so many conflicting reviews on Morpheus, SylFirm, etc.  It's confusing to make a decision based on various opinions.  But if tummy tuck is the only real solution, I would consider it.  Just bummed because my scars from the mini TT are fading. But if I were to get good results from laser, I would be more open to that more. I really don't want to go the surgery route but would like advice on what would get good results.
